The Impact of Trade Policies on Global Suppliers: What to Expect in 2024

As trade policies evolve, global suppliers must adapt to stay competitive. Understanding the implications of these policies is crucial for navigating the complexities of international trade in 2024.

Overview of Current Trade Policies

Current trade policies can significantly impact global suppliers by influencing tariffs, import/export regulations, and trade agreements. Staying informed about these policies allows suppliers to anticipate changes that may affect their operations and profitability.

Future Trade Agreements and Regulations

In 2024, several new trade agreements and regulations are expected to come into effect. Suppliers should monitor these developments closely to understand how they may impact their market strategies and operations. Engaging with trade associations can provide valuable insights into policy changes.

Strategies for Compliance

Compliance with trade policies is essential for global suppliers to avoid legal issues and penalties. Suppliers should invest in compliance training and resources to ensure they remain informed about regulatory requirements in their target markets. Establishing robust compliance procedures can mitigate risks associated with international trade.

Impact on Supply Chains

Trade policies can disrupt supply chains, affecting sourcing, manufacturing, and distribution. Suppliers must develop flexible supply chain strategies to adapt to changing trade environments. This may include diversifying suppliers or exploring alternative sourcing options to ensure continuity.

Building Relationships with Regulatory Bodies

Establishing strong relationships with regulatory bodies can help suppliers navigate trade policies effectively. Engaging in dialogue with officials and industry leaders can provide insights into upcoming changes and foster collaboration in addressing regulatory challenges.

Conclusion

The impact of trade policies on global suppliers will be significant in 2024. By staying informed, developing compliance strategies, adapting supply chains, and building relationships with regulatory bodies, suppliers can successfully navigate the complexities of international trade.
